Revision as of Dec 2, 2025, 12:57:46 AM
{page one}
Camden Gore August 1883
| Tue | Aug 28th | cloudy Some rain commenced drawing oats was Stopt by the rain. John commenced to plow for fal wheat, this after noon. Elias Hutcheson quit work paid him $39.44 cts being full of all demands to date |
| Aug 29th | clear and pleasant finished drawing in the oats helping B.Y Snarey thrash after tea. | |
| Thu | Aug 30th | clear and warm. I was helping B. Y Snarey thrashing John was plowing for fall wheat |
| Fri | Aug 31st | clear and hot. John was plowing I helping B.Y. Snarey thrash |
| Sat | Sept 1st | clear part of the day and warm. John was plowing. I was howing weed out of the corn |
| Sun | Set 2ond | cloudy, a fine Shower this morning. |
| Mon | Sept 3rd | clear part of the day, was hoeing corn until 3 P.M. then helping John Greenwood |
| Tue | Sept 4th | cloudy part of the day and high wind, was helping John Greenwood thrash util 3 P.M. John plowing |
| Wed | Sept 5th | clear and cool. John was plowing. I was hoeing corn part of the day part Spreading manure |
| Thu | Sept 6th | clear part of the day and cool. I was hoeing corn John plowing |
| Fri | Sept 7th | cloudy rain this Evening John plowing I cutting up weed out of the corn |
| Sat | Sept 8th | cloudy drzeling rain high wind from the North and cold I was cutting wees out of the corn John finished a plowing the ground for wheat |
| Sun | Sept 9th | clear and cold |
| Mon | Sept 10th | clear and warm. a very Sharp frost last night which has killed the corn and all tender grain and vegetables. John and Anne went to Dresden . I was not doing much to day |
| Tue | Sept 11th | clear and warm I and Walter cutting up corn. John was harrowing wheat ground |
| Wed | Sept 12th | Thomas Seabrook and I went to Chatham to attend a School Trustees Meeting. John finished harrowing wheat ground. |
| Thu | Sept 13th | cloudy was thrashing for myself had a break in the thrashing machien that detained us about four hours |
| Fri | Sept 14th | cloudy fore part of the day. latter part clear and hot. finished thrashing this Evening had 300 bushels of wheat 181 of barley 383 of oats |
